Event or Problem Description
|
|
Medtronic received information that during the implant of this 27mm mosaic mitral bioprosthetic valve, it was explanted and replaced with a device from another manufacturer.The reason for the replacement was reported as mitral regurgitation (mr).After implantation and resumption of cardiac beating, regurgitation was observed.No additional adverse patient effects were reported.

Event or Problem Description
|
|
Additional information was received that reported the mitral regurgitation severity was moderate.The valve was fully sutured and tested prior to removal.No additional adverse patient effects were reported.
